Norwell Neighborhood Overview
Welcome to Norwell
Norwell is a picturesque and affluent town located on Boston's South Shore in Plymouth County. Characterized by its rural-suburban feel, the community is known for its extensive conservation land, historic charm, and strong sense of local pride. It offers residents a peaceful, family-oriented environment with convenient access to major coastal routes and urban centers.
Lifestyle & Amenities
Life in Norwell revolves around its natural spaces and community-focused amenities. The town boasts the Norris Reservation and other conservation areas, providing ample trails for hiking and outdoor recreation. Central to community life are the Norwell Center business district, the public library, and local athletic fields, which host numerous youth sports leagues and town events throughout the year.
Real Estate Market
The Norwell real estate market is stable and highly desirable, reflecting its affluent character. With a median home value of approximately $736,500 and a remarkably high homeownership rate of 91%, the market consists largely of single-family homes on spacious lots. Rental options are limited, with a median rent around $1,905 per month, aligning with the town's predominantly owner-occupied housing stock.

Transportation & Connectivity
Norwell is conveniently accessed via Route 3, providing a direct link to Boston and Cape Cod. While the town itself does not have a commuter rail station, nearby stations in neighboring towns offer rail service to South Station in Boston. Most errands require a car, but the central location makes regional travel by automobile relatively straightforward for work and leisure.
